WebIn this lesson, we introduce a summary of a random process that is closely related to the mean and autocovariance functions. This function plays a crucial role in signal processing. Definition 54.1 (Autocorrelation Function) The autocorrelation function \(R_X(s, t)\) of a random process \(\{ X(t) \}\) is a function of two times \(s\) and \(t\) . Durbin Watson Statistic - Overview, How to Calculate and Interpret

WebDec 6, 2024 · Summary. The Durbin Watson statistic is a test statistic used in statistics to detect autocorrelation in the residuals from a regression analysis. The Durbin Watson statistic will always assume a value between 0 and 4. A value of DW = 2 indicates that there is no autocorrelation. One important way of using the test is to predict the price ... WebStatistical Analysis in JASP WebThis is also known as serial correlation and serial dependence. The existence of autocorrelation in the residuals of a model is a sign that the model may be unsound. Autocorrelation is diagnosed using a correlogram ( ACF plot) and can be tested using the Durbin-Watson test. WebRank correlation is a measure of the relationship between the rankings of two variables, or two rankings of the same variable: Spearman's rank correlation coefficient is a measure of how well the relationship between two variables can be described by a monotonic function.
